Tekla and I signed up to do a tour of the largest ice cave in the world. There was a group of us from the hostel that all went together to check it out. The cave was found in 1879 and it is 42km long (18 miles). It has awesome ice formations that change and reshape every year with the snow melt off that each spring brings.
We did a short hike to get to the bottom of the cable car that takes you most of the way to the entrance of the cave. The cable car is apparently the steepest one in the world. It is actually a little freaky how vertical it is carrying you up on a steel cable.
